WebLanthanum was discovered in January 1839 by Carl Gustav Mosander at the Karolinska Institute, Stockholm. He extracted it from cerium which had been discovered in 1803. Mosander noticed that while most of his sample of cerium oxide was insoluble, some was soluble and he deduced that this was the oxide of a new element.
WebNov 26, 2024 · Electron affinities are more difficult to measure than ionization energies. An atom of Bismuth in the gas phase, for example, gives off energy when it gains an electron to form an ion of Bismuth. Bi + e – → Bi – – ∆H = Affinity = 91.2 kJ/mol.
